#!/usr/bin/env bash
# ─────────────────────────────────────────────────────────────
# himalaya-ro — Read-only wrapper for himalaya
#
# Blocks destructive commands and logs audit trail.
# Pass-through for read-only commands (list, read, search).
#
# Usage: himalaya-ro [options] <command> [args...]
#
# Install: place in PATH before the real himalaya, or use
# `ln -sf himalaya-ro /usr/local/bin/himalaya`
# ─────────────────────────────────────────────────────────────
set -o pipefail
# ── Configuration ───────────────────────────────────────────
HIMALAYA_BIN="${HIMALAYA_BIN:-/usr/local/bin/himalaya}"
AUDIT_LOG="${HIMALAYA_AUDIT_LOG:-/var/log/himalaya-audit.log}"
# ── Destructive commands we block ──────────────────────────
BLOCKED_CMDS=(
"message move"
"message delete"
"message copy"
"flag add"
"flag remove"
"folder create"
"folder delete"
"folder rename"
"template send"
"account configure"
"account delete"
)
# ── Determine the subcommand being invoked ─────────────────
# Strip leading options (--account, --output, etc.) to find the verb
ARGS=()
SKIP_NEXT=false
for arg in "$@"; do
if $SKIP_NEXT; then
SKIP_NEXT=false
continue
fi
if [[ "$arg" == --* ]]; then
case "$arg" in
--account|--output|--page|--page-size|--folder|--color|--format)
SKIP_NEXT=true ;;
esac
continue
fi
ARGS+=("$arg")
done
# Build subcommand string and check against blocklist
CMD_STR=""
for ((i=0; i<${#ARGS[@]}; i++)); do
if [ -z "$CMD_STR" ]; then
CMD_STR="${ARGS[$i]}"
else
CMD_STR="$CMD_STR ${ARGS[$i]}"
fi
for blocked in "${BLOCKED_CMDS[@]}"; do
if [[ "$CMD_STR" == "$blocked" ]]; then
TS=$(date '+%Y-%m-%d %H:%M:%S')
echo "[AUDIT] $TS BLOCKED: himalaya $*" >> "$AUDIT_LOG"
echo "ERROR: Command 'himalaya $CMD_STR ...' is blocked by read-only policy." >&2
echo " Audit log: $AUDIT_LOG" >&2
exit 100
fi
done
done
# ── Allow pass-through ─────────────────────────────────────
exec "$HIMALAYA_BIN" "$@"
